Development of LASIK Modern Technology



Over the years, LASIK innovation has actually undertaken significant innovations, transforming the field of vision improvement. The evolution of LASIK innovation has been marked by constant renovations in precision and safety.



Originally, LASIK procedures relied upon a microkeratome, a blade-based instrument, to create the corneal flap. Nevertheless, with technical progression, the femtosecond laser was introduced, providing a bladeless and much more specific approach of flap development. This innovation significantly lowered the danger of issues and boosted the predictability of results.

Additionally, the development of wavefront technology permitted personalized therapies based upon the unique qualities of each individual's eyes. By mapping the eye's imperfections with extraordinary detail, wavefront-guided LASIK procedures could attend to higher-order aberrations, resulting in boosted visual acuity and lowered glare or halos post-surgery.

Basically, the advancement of LASIK innovation has actually paved the way for safer, much more accurate, and personalized procedures, eventually improving person end results and contentment.

Precision and Modification



With advancements in LASIK innovation, precision and modification have actually come to be essential factors in achieving optimal end results for clients undergoing vision improvement procedures.

Modern LASIK procedures use advanced mapping innovations to develop a comprehensive, three-dimensional map of your eye, allowing for precise dimensions and customization of the therapy plan. This personalized method makes it possible for doctors to customize the procedure to your special eye features, resulting in better visual end results and lowered threat of issues.

Customization in LASIK also encompasses the use of wavefront technology, which evaluates the means light journeys with your eye, identifying even the most refined imperfections in your vision.

Improved Safety Measures



In making sure ideal results for LASIK clients, the assimilation of enhanced safety measures plays a vital function. With developments in innovation, LASIK treatments have actually ended up being also much safer.

In addition, the consolidation of corneal density mapping technology boosts safety by giving comprehensive information about the density of your cornea. This information is essential in establishing the quantity of corneal cells to be gotten rid of throughout the treatment, decreasing the danger of problems such as ectasia.

Additionally, the application of sophisticated sanitation strategies and rigorous methods in LASIK centers decreases the risk of infections post-surgery. By adhering to stringent safety requirements and making use of cutting-edge technology, LASIK doctors can use clients a greater level of safety and security and peace of mind throughout the treatment.
